Serving 574 students in grades Prekindergarten-8, Rancho Gabriela ranks in the top 50% of all schools in Arizona for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 30%, and reading proficiency is top 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 55% (which is higher than the Arizona state average of 34%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 48% (which is higher than the Arizona state average of 39%).
The student-teacher ratio of 19:1 is higher than the Arizona state level of 17:1.
Minority enrollment is 56%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is lower than the Arizona state average of 67% (majority Hispanic).

School Overview

Rancho Gabriela's student population of 574 students has declined by 25% over five school years.
The teacher population of 30 teachers has declined by 28% over five school years.
